To our Members:
We are happy to announce the completion of a successful food drive this spring. This was a result of our unified and committed Jewish community dedicated to aiding the needy in our own backyard of
The future of this community project not only requires volunteerism, time, and donations, but it needs a NAME, an identity unique to and consistent with our Jewish virtue of Tikun Olam, making the world a better place. We are holding a contest for that NAME, requesting all members of our community to submit their suggestions. All of the ideas will be reviewed, and the winner will be awarded a $50 donation to the Federation fund of their choice and will be featured in the next issue of the Illiana News.
In addition, the Sunday school students will be asked to design and submit an idea for a LOGO, a distinctive symbol for the project.
Please e-mail your suggestion to federationevents@airbaud.net and be sure to include your name, address and telephone number.
Remember that the ultimate winners of this contest are the recipients of your generosity and kindness…..those in need. Thank you in advance for joining us in this project.
